What is a Kilowatt-Hour?
Before we dive into the calculation process, let’s define what a kilowatt-hour is. A kilowatt-hour is a unit of energy that represents the amount of electricity consumed by an appliance or system with a power of one kilowatt over a period of one hour. It is commonly used to measure household or commercial electricity consumption.
Step 1: Determining the Power Rating
The first step in calculating kilowatt-hours is to find the power rating of the device or system you want to measure. The power rating is usually labeled on the appliance or can be found in the user manual. It is expressed in kilowatts (kW). If the power rating is given in watts (W), divide the value by 1000 to convert it to kilowatts.
Step 2: Identifying the Time
Next, you need to determine the time duration during which the device was consuming electricity. This could be as simple as noting the number of hours the device was in use or measuring it more precisely using a timer or by checking the utility bills if you are calculating kilowatt-hours for a specific period.
Step 3: Multiplying Power and Time
Once you have the power rating in kilowatts and the time in hours, you can calculate the kilowatt-hours by multiplying these two values together. Use the formula:
kWh = Power (kW) × Time (hours)
For example, if you have a device with a power rating of 2 kW that was used for 5 hours, the calculation would be:
kWh = 2 kW × 5 hours = 10 kWh

Step 5: Summing Multiple Appliances
If you want to calculate kilowatt-hours for multiple appliances, simply repeat steps 1 to 4 for each device and then sum the individual results. This will give you the total kilowatt-hours consumed by all the appliances combined.
